torbernite

English dictionary entry

Meanings

noun
  1. A radioactive green phosphate mineral, isostructural with autunite, found in granites and other uranium-bearing deposits as a secondary mineral.

Word forms

torbernite torbernites

Etymology

From Torben + -ite. From Torbern Bergman (1735-1784), Swedish chemist.
